Surprisingly Fun and Absurd
I wasn’t sure how I felt when I first started watching this—I didn’t quite understand the direction. But the longer I watched, the clearer it became that this isn’t meant to be a serious drama. It’s highly comedic and intentionally absurd. The story centers around a vampire who enters a marriage alliance with a mortal trapped in a virtual reality game. This structure kept me engaged from start to finish, and I’d definitely recommend watching it—with one disclaimer. While the story wraps up well, it does leave room for a second season—though there's been no update so far. However, I have no regrets watching it and would rate it highly among the dramas I’ve seen.
